Record and analyse golf swings with a smartwatch/wristband at the driving range
Trueshot Swing Tempo records and analyses golf swings at the driving range using an Android WearOS smartwatch or a Trueshot wristband.The application targets both competitive amateurs and golf professionals with knowledge of biomechanics that would like to analyse motion sensor data at the golfer's wrist produced during a swing. The application works with an Android Wear OS Smartwatch (such as Huawei Watch2, Ticwatch Pro, LG Watch, Sony SmartWatch 3 and Moto 360) or with Trueshot wristband (requires ordering).The application include the following features: - Record swings (up to 125 samples/second)- Recognize full-swing, pitching and putting (both right and left-handed golfers)- Determine rotational speed, backswing and downswing timings (swing tempo) and smoothness- Make a rough estimation club head speed (mph or km/h) and putting distance (ft or meters)- Compare your swing measurements with results from scratch players- Export sensor data to MS Excel for swing path analysis- View user's recording activity and statistics
Surveying and navigation using Points, Paths and Areas (KML, GPX, CSV exports)
Multi-purpose mapping and surveying tool for both professional and personal use. The tool is valuable in several professional land-based surveying activities, including agriculture, forest management, infrastructure maintenance (e.g. roads and electrical networks), urban planning & real estate and emergencies mapping. It is also used for personal outdoor activities, such as hiking, running, walking, travelling and geocaching.The application collects Points (such as points of interest) and Paths (sequence of points) to perform mapping and surveying activities. The Points, that are acquired with accuracy information, can be classified by the user with specific tags or characterized with photos. The Paths are created as a temporal sequence of newly acquired Points (e.g. to record a track) or alternatively with existing Points (e.g to create a route). Paths allows to measure distances and, if closed, forms Polygons that allows the determination of areas and perimeters.
